Breaking-up HMS Queen at Rotherhithe (engraving)

1625905 Breaking-up HMS Queen at Rotherhithe (engraving) by Watkins, Frank (fl.1859-94); Private Collection; (add.info.: Breaking-up HMS Queen at Rotherhithe. Illustration for The Illustrated London News, 9 September 1871.
F Watkins); Look and Learn / Illustrated Papers Collection
